Career
Almonte made his professional debut with the Dominican Summer League Royals in 2011. In 2013 he pitched for the World Team at the 2013 All-Star Futures Game. He finished the 2013 season with a 3.10 earned run average and 132 strikeouts in 130 2⁄3 innings.
Although the Royals considered starting him in Double A, he started the 2014 season with the High-A Wilmington Blue Rocks.
